sguirim, scoi- (de)
Definitions (by source)
[EC sgor, lot], fut. sguirfead, sgoi-; tr. &. intr. 6 46; s. de, I cease from 15 29, 31 29; vn. sgor [70], sgur [67, 96], gan s. dá láimh 1 3; do chionn sguir, to get rid (of him)? 21 16; sgur nochar chóir dá caitheamh 79 21.
Aithdioghluim Dána: A Miscellany of Irish Bardic Poetry, Historical and Religious, including the Historical Poems of the Duanaire in the Yellow Book of Lecan. Vol II, Translations, Notes, Vocabulary. Editor: Lambert McKenna S.J.
I desist (from). ciall an sceóil fár scoireaduir d'fhagháil cruidh, the reason why they desisted from getting cattle, 98; sguirim do sgélaibh na mban, I talk no more of the women, 1943; v.n. sgur, 1939.
Poems on the O'Reillys. Editor: James Carney.
